Mercer University is a private research university with its main location in Macon, Georgia. Founded in 1883, the university is the oldest private university in the state and enrols nearly 9,000 students in 12 colleges and schools. The student body at Mercer University represents 57 countries from all over the world.
Mercer University ranks #166 among National Universities and #34 in Best Value Schools according to the 2022 ranking of U.S. News & World Report.
What is the Acceptance Rate of Mercer University?
The Mercer University is selective with an acceptance rate of 75%. The tuition fee for international students is $40,600 per year.

How to Apply at Mercer University
Here are the steps on how to apply to Mercer University as an undergraduate student and a graduate student, respectively:
Undergraduate Students
- Choose an application method: The university accepts applications through the Common Application or the Mercer Application. The Common Application is more commonly used.
- Complete the application form: Provide your personal information, academic history, test scores, letter of recommendation, and required documents.
- Submit the application fee: The undergraduate application fee is $50, which can be paid online or by mail.
- Submit your application: Once all required documents are ready, you can submit your application online or by mail.
Graduate Students:
- Choose an application method: The university accepts applications through Graduate School Application. You can submit your application online or by mail.
- Complete the application form: The application form will ask for your basic personal information, academic history, test scores, and letters of recommendation. You will also need to answer a series of questions about your research interests and goals.
- Submit your application fee: The application fee for graduate students is $75. You can pay the fee online or by mail.
- Submit your application: When you are finished with your application, you can submit it online or by mail.

Exams Accepted By Mercer University
The minimum requirement for the exam accepted by Mercer Univerity from International students:
Undergraduate students:
- TOEFL (iBT): 80
- Duolingo: 115
- IELTS: 6,5
- SAT: 1190-1350
- ACT: 25-30
Graduate Students:
- TOEFL (iBT): 80
- Duolingo: 120
- IELTS: 6,5
- GRE: 294
- MAT: 397

Alumni at Mercer University
Some of the prominent alumni of Mercer University include:
- Steve Berry, is the best-selling author of 19 novels, including several New York Times bestsellers.
- Jay Sekulow, chief counsel of the American Center for Law & Justice (ACLJ) and lead outside counsel for President Donald Trump's first impeachment trial in the United States Senate.
- Buford Boone, Pulitzer Prize-winning newspaper writer (1957) for his editorials against segregation.
- Walter F. George, United States Senator from Georgia from 1922 to 1957, served as President pro tempore from 1955 to 1957.
- Wesley Duke, former tight end for the Denver Broncos and 2005 AFC West Champions.
- Kyle Alexander Lewis, Major League Baseball outfielder for the Seattle Mariners.
- Sam Mitchell, former NBA player and head coach of the Minnesota Timberwolves and Toronto Raptors.
- Bill Yoast, former head football coach at West Point and the inspiration for the movie "Remember the Titans."

On campus accomodation at Mercer University
Mercer University offers a variety of on-campus housing options for undergraduate students. All first-year, second-year, and third-year students are required to live on campus.
The university's on-campus housing options include:
- Residence halls: Mercer has six residence halls, each with its unique personality. Residence halls offer a variety of room types, including single rooms, double rooms, and suites. All residence halls have shared bathrooms and kitchens.
- Greek Village: Mercer's Greek Village is home to 24 Greek houses, each housing 5-10 students. Greek houses have their kitchens and bathrooms, and students in Greek houses are responsible for cleaning their common areas.
- Apartments: Mercer also offers apartments for students who want more privacy and space. Apartments come in one-, two-, and four-bedroom units. All apartments have private bedrooms and bathrooms, and some apartments have kitchens.
In addition to on-campus housing, Mercer also offers a variety of off-campus housing options for students. The cost of on-campus housing at Mercer varies depending on the housing option you choose.
- Residence halls typically cost between $2,500 and $3,000 per semester.
- Greek houses typically cost between $3,000 and $4,000 per semester.
- Apartments typically cost between $4,000 and $5,000 per semester.

Internship opportunities at Mercer University
Mercer University offers a variety of internship and part-time job opportunities for students. These opportunities can provide students with valuable experience and skills that can help them in their future careers.
- Admissions Marketing Internship: The Admissions Marketing Internship is a year-long internship for full-time undergraduate students. The internship offers college credit and pay. Interns will assist in creating Mercer-specific content for prospective students who are undergoing the college search process.
- Couric Fellowship: The Couric Fellowship is a summer internship program for undergraduate students who are interested in journalism. The fellowship is funded by the John S. and James L. Knight Foundation. Interns will work full-time at a local news organization, such as The (Macon) Telegraph, Georgia Public Broadcasting, or 13WMAZ.
- Center for Collaborative Journalism Internships: The Center for Collaborative Journalism offers a variety of internships for undergraduate and graduate students. Internships are available in areas such as news reporting, data journalism, and multimedia storytelling.
